Sizing and fit guide for SP5DER pieces

SP5DER pieces typically run in a classic-to-boxy streetwear profile including ease in the body plus regular sleeve length. The smart strategy is to check specific product’s size chart, measure a hoodie you already enjoy, and match piece dimensions and length rather than depending only on letter labels.

Lay your best-fitting hoodie flat, assess underarm-to-underarm for chest width with shoulder to hem for overall length, then compare against the provided garment measurements. Should the table shows garment sizing (not body dimensions), choose the nearest fit for your flat measurements for intended fit. To achieve oversized look, add a size when your chest reading falls around the chart’s high middle. Cotton-heavy material may relax but rarely shrinks meaningfully if washed cold and air-dried; tumble heat may constrict material slightly, especially near elastic areas. As distinct shades sometimes use different dye processes, small deviations in texture and drape are expected; use the guide each purchase.

What size should I pick if I fall between two?

Should you fall between sizes and prefer a clean, true-to-frame look, select the smaller; if you prefer a looser streetwear silhouette, size up. Utilize arm measurement and body dimension as final determinants; prioritize the dimension that bothers you most if it’s wrong.

Begin by ordering your priorities: shoulder dimension, chest room, or overall length. If your wingspan is long, choose the measurement that protects sleeve coverage even if it adds a touch of body space. If length overwhelms you visually, select the reduced size and trust cuff stretch for comfort. Check model specs when available; if the model’s measurements are similar to yours, mirror their selection and change one step if you want more or less ease. Refund terms change, so confirm that trades are permitted before attempting an upsize for the first time.

Maintenance, fabric, with lifespan

Chilled laundering, inside out, with natural drying preserves print quality while maintaining fleece from matting. Heat accelerates wear on ribbing while potentially warping fit over time.

Select a mild cycle and mild detergent to protect color and hand-feel. Turn prints inward to minimize abrasion in the drum. Skip textile conditioner if the garment includes elastane in ribbing; this might decrease recovery. Should you need machine dry, use low heat and remove when somewhat moist to finish through flat positioning. Store hoodies folded rather than suspended to avoid shoulder puckering, particularly with thicker fleece.

Troubleshooting: why did purchase stop?

Cart failures usually come from variant oversells, session timeouts, or payment authorization mismatches. Revalidate your size selection, refresh the page once, and retry matching payment method before switching devices.

Should you included multiple sizes of the same hoodie, remove everything except one to avoid sizing disputes. Delete expired coupon fields or rejected promotional entries; they can secretly stop completion. Ensure your shipping country matches the store’s region settings; some platforms limit purchasing per locale. When you encounter looped back to basket, log out and in again to refresh authentication. For repeat failures, try a different browser profile with no extensions to eliminate blockers.
